#4dcf5f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4dcf5f is composed of 30.2% red, 81.2% green and 37.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 54.1% yellow and 18.8% black. It has a hue angle of 128.3 degrees, a saturation of 57.5% and a lightness of 55.7%. #4dcf5f color hex could be obtained by blending #9affbe with #009f00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#4dcf5f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4dcf5f has RGB values of R:77, G:207, B:95 and CMYK values of C:0.63, M:0, Y:0.54,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 5099359.

Hex triplet 4dcf5f #4dcf5f
RGB Decimal 77, 207, 95 rgb(77,207,95)
RGB Percent 30.2, 81.2, 37.3 rgb(30.2%,81.2%,37.3%)
CMYK 63, 0, 54, 19
HSL 128.3°, 57.5, 55.7 hsl(128.3,57.5%,55.7%)
HSV (or HSB) 128.3°, 62.8, 81.2
Web Safe 66cc66 #66cc66
CIE-LAB 74.207, -58.375, 44.842
XYZ 27.437, 47.027, 18.457
xyY 0.295, 0.506, 47.027
CIE-LCH 74.207, 73.61, 142.469
CIE-LUV 74.207, -56.533, 66.206
Hunter-Lab 68.576, -48.591, 32.046
Binary 01001101, 11001111, 01011111

Shades and Tints of #4dcf5f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020703 is the darkest color, while #f7fdf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4dcf5f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8a928b is the less saturated color, while #22fa40 is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#4dcf5f is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#9b9b9b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#8ba58f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#cdba5f Protanopia 1% of men
  • #e0b272 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#78c5d4 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#9ec15f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#aabc6b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#68c9a9 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
